Troubleshooting Common Issues in Sheet Metal Laser Cutting

Laser engraving of sheet metal can introduce several problems that influence part finish. Common mistakes frequently arise from sheet inconsistencies, equipment settings, or nozzle issues. Suboptimal focus parameters can cause in inconsistent edge profiles. slag formation reveals insufficient intensity or gas flow. Sheet thickness differences may necessitate modifications to piercing speed and power. Furthermore, a clogged head can affect the separation precision; regular maintenance is essential. To guarantee consistent results, a complete assessment of laser parameters and material properties is needed.

  • Check focus parameters.
  • Inspect nozzle condition and remove debris.
  • Alter intensity and air.
  • Assess sheet thickness variations.
  • Refer to manufacturer's guidelines.
